As industrial vacancy rates continue to plummet in Canada’s six largest cities, the need for more facilities is becoming more acute, says a Colliers International report. Overall occupancy grew by an annualized 1.59 per cent in Q3 and 1.74 per cent during 2018; that’s 6.7 million square feet of absorption in the quarter and 14.5 million square feet for the year.

Hines and Oaktree Capital Management have closed the purchase of Calgary’s First Tower office building, and plan a “significant capital upgrade program” to reposition the half-vacant class-B property. The two U.S.-based firms announced the acquisition Wednesday — Oaktree on behalf of a “subsidiary of real estate funds” it manages.

The acquisition of 44 former OneREIT properties by Strathallen Capital Corp. has moved the company into the big league among Canadian property owners and managers. Strathallen completed its $702.9-million acquisition from OneREIT last week. Brian Spence, chairman of the Toronto-based real estate management company, told RENX he believes the transaction will open the door to further growth.
